Washington — Rep. Jim Himes, the top Democrat on the House Intelligence Committee, said Sunday that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th has "zero credibility" on the September strikes on an alleged drug boat, citing "shifting explanations" from the Pentagon for the second strike, which has drawn scrutiny in recent weeks. NEW YORK -- Prosecutors said Friday that Luigi Mangione's death penalty case in the killing of UnitedHealthcare CEO Brian Thompson should carry on unimpeded, urging a judge to reject a defense push to dismiss charges and rule out capital punishment over Attorney General Pam Bondi's public statements suggesting Mangione deserves execution. Rachel Maddow’s former mentor has hit out at the MSNBC host after she reportedly renewed her contract for $25 million a year. Keith Olbermann, whom Maddow has previously credited with starting her television career, claimed that his former protege had abandoned her principles for her lofty salary.
